Subject: Re: [Qemu-devel] [PATCH 1/2] target-ppc: Change default cpu for ppc64le-linux-user
Date: Sat, 28 Jun 2014 18:50:30 +0200


> Am 28.06.2014 um 18:45 schrieb Richard Henderson <address@hidden>:
> 
> The default, 970fx, doesn't support MSR_LE.  So even though we set LE in
> ppc_cpu_reset, it gets cleared again in hreg_store_msr.  Error out if a
> user-selected cpu model doesn't support LE.
> 
> Cc: Aldy Hernandez <address@hidden>
> Signed-off-by: Richard Henderson <address@hidden>
> ---
> The warning one gets from the unimplemented insns from tcg
> is perhaps unfortunate, but it's better than silently dropping
> the MSR_LE bit and interpreting the first few insns with the
> wrong endianness and generating SIGILL.
> 
> One could, perhaps, simply return false from need_byteswap.
> But then the value of MSR would still be wrong, and I can imagine
> that would affect gdb's interpretation of the current mode.
